The molecular formula is H8N7O15Sm.
The molecular weight is 496.5 g/mol.
It was created on 2009-08-20 and last modified on 2023-12-30.
Some synonyms are EINECS 299-606-8 and 93893-19-7.
The IUPAC name is diazanium;samarium(3+);pentanitrate.
The InChIKey is XZLZVDNSBMUKJB-UHFFFAOYSA-P.
The Canonical SMILES is [NH4+].[NH4+].[N+](=O)([O-])[O-].[N+](=O)([O-])[O-].[N+](=O)([O-])[O-].[N+](=O)([O-])[O-].[N+](=O)([O-])[O-].[Sm+3].
It has 2 hydrogen bond donor counts.
The exact mass is 497.92758 g/mol.
Yes, the compound is canonicalized.
